Featured dishes

View full menu
Midnight Matcha
Ceremonial matcha cold foam with roasted black sesame syrup, steamed milk, and a touch of caramel.
Maple Sunrise
Espresso with maple syrup, apple cold foam, rum flavor, cinnamon, and vanilla.
Velvet Hazelnut
Double espresso with rich hazelnut-chocolate sauce, topped with whipped cream and roasted hazelnut crumble.

Wow! Just so much goodness here. A bright, kind, inclusive coffee/treat lounge. The employees here are so happy and kind. The drinks are perfectly balanced and served in ceramic, if you have time to enjoy them in house. They have a puppuccino on the menu and dogs are welcome. Seating is arranged in several cozy areas between a couch/living room corner, a communal table and many bistro sets for more intimate conversations for 2. I only tried the Lemon Loaf from the generous bakery offerings (half of which were vegan, including the luscious lemon loaf) but I can't imagine going back for anything else. A level up experience with little pops of flavor throughout that may be due to finely shredded coconut or possibly millet? Unsure but it was really really a flavor/texture surprise that paired so perfectly with a delicately spiced oat chai. A 5 star experience on every level.

Wow, I'm glad that I stumbled on this place. It's just lovely. The lighting is gentle, with a palette of muted colours throughout. Very easy on the eyes. And easy to relax into. Staff were all friendly and patient, easy to talk with. Washrooms were clean. I like the retail offerings, well made and nicely presented. The matcha latte was deliciously smooth and the cookie was good. When I was there, only half the baked goods section has food, the other half was empty. I would love to see more options. Will definitely return when I'm in the area again.
